Imaging of 3D Innervation Zone Distribution in Spastic Muscles From High-density Surface EMG Recordings

NCT03302741 · View on ClinicalTrials.gov ↗

Study Summary

The purpose of this study is to evaluate if it is possible to use a new 3D imaging method to guide Botulinum neurotoxin (BTX) injection for muscle spasticity management after stroke. This imaging method is called three dimensional innervation zone imaging, or 3DIZI.
